David John Carney is a Member based in Salem, New Hampshire, practicing at Law Offices of David Carney. They have 32+ years of legal experience, licensed to practice since 1994. Their practice focuses on real estate. Admitted to practice in Massachusetts (1994) and New Hampshire (1998). Educated at Suffolk University (J.D., 1994) and Colby College (B.A., 1990).
